Good news to Bangloreans as the global outsourcing services major, VFS Global has opened a new Visa application Centre in Bangalore on Thursday. The new application centre would give visas to all the 25 European countries that come under Schengen...
Keywords: VFS, VFS, Switzerland Cosul General, Switzerland Cosul General
Read More